Composer of music and sound for film, episodic series, and sonic branding.

His work includes scoring three seasons of Art in the Twenty-First Century (PBS), as well as the title sequence and episodic music for The Weekly and The New York Times Presents. His music has premiered at Sundance, the San Francisco International Film Festival, and RiverRun, among others.

He has also developed sonic identities for Sundance, BritBox, and HBO, and created music for projects with The New York Times and the Smithsonian Institution.

A classically trained cellist and guitarist, he favors recording with real instruments, with a focus on natural performance, texture, and nuance. He also works with analog synthesizers and digital production techniques.

He holds an M.A. in Composition from Mills College, where he studied with Fred Frith, Alvin Curran, and Pauline Oliveros, and served as a teaching assistant to Pauline Oliveros (Deep Listening). He earned a B.A. in Music from Bethel University.

Based in Portland, Oregon
